Transaction 367663505b82561f6bf8bb1bc5c70179e243ea15174c69bd3bcc1928908bc5fc
1 Input
1 Output
-
367663505b82561f6bf8bb1bc5c70179e243ea15174c69bd3bcc1928908bc5fc:0
- value
- 7899720
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 cc54fa9f2947926b109a78855e2398282874aedd O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KdQeaUmUiNYm17YHmqqyvPdxpbR4s2J5D